As others said - contact Bitmain to start the RMA process. For now -- and document all of this with screen shots --, At the bad hashboard, swap the data cable with a hashboard next to it. Restart the miner and take screen shot. Did the problem chain move? If it did the hashboard is bad. If it did NOT then either the cable or controller is bad. Odds are it's the board. Once the problem is identified I disconnect that 1 board/cable so the remaining 2 can work properly. DO NOT BREAK THE WARRANTY SEAL UNTIL BITMAIN SAYS YOU CAN!**TIP** unplugging the data cable can be -- difficult.
